u_transfer: refactor out code to check interleave/deinterleave path.

The checks were reproduced making adding another one not so fun.

rework the deinterleave path code to match the interleave path code.

static inline bool need_interleave_path(struct u_transfer_helper *helper,
enum pipe_format format)
{
if (helper->separate_stencil && util_format_is_depth_and_stencil(format))
return true;
if (helper->separate_z32s8 && format == PIPE_FORMAT_Z32_FLOAT_S8X24_UINT)
return true;
return false;
}
